The first Ninja Gaiden was first released on the Arcade and was met with a positive reception during its release. This success has resulted in the game being ported to various platforms such as the Commodore 64, Amiga, and other different platforms. The first game has taken a substantially different form than the NES release with the gameplay being pretty similar to the likes of Double Dragon, Final Fight, and Streets of Rage.
Players can destroy several objects by either knocking or throwing the enemy away. Upon doing that, players will uncover rewarding items such as health recovery, weapons, or bonus points. The Ninja Gaiden series has seen many different entries spanning different systems, genres, and generations. While the series is seemingly dead at this point, its contributions to the hack and slack and action platformer genres should be applauded as they still run through the veins of many games in those genres today. Though Nioh can be seen as a spiritual successor to the series, it would still be nice to see another adventure featuring Ryu Hayabusa and his quest to avenge his father.

A remastered collection was recently released featuring the three games in the rebooted trilogy. Unfortunately, it comes with some issues, such as less violence in the second game due to it being the Sigma release.
Regardless, it is still a solid way for newcomers to experience the series. With this new collection out, we decided to revisit this list featuring the best games of the series.
